The JANTX1N6170A belongs to the category of semiconductor devices.
It is commonly used as a high-reliability diode in various electronic circuits and systems.
The JANTX1N6170A is typically available in a DO-41 package.
This diode is essential for providing reliable and efficient rectification and protection in electronic circuits.
It is usually packaged in reels or tubes, with quantities varying based on manufacturer specifications.
The JANTX1N6170A has two pins, with the anode connected to the positive terminal and the cathode connected to the negative terminal.
The JANTX1N6170A operates based on the principles of semiconductor junctions, allowing current flow in one direction while blocking it in the reverse direction.
